Ingredients
Scale
- 1 loaf white bread
- 1 cup cream cheese, softened
- 1 tablespoon fresh dill, chopped
- 2 cucumbers, thinly sliced
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 2 teaspoons lemon juice
Instructions
- In a bowl, mix the cream cheese, dill, salt, pepper, and lemon juice until smooth.
- Spread the cream cheese mixture evenly over one side of each slice of bread.
- Layer the cucumber slices on top of the cream cheese on half of the bread slices.
- Top with the other half of the bread slices, cream cheese side down, and press gently.
- Trim the crusts off the sandwiches and cut into quarters or triangles.
- Serve immediately or refrigerate until ready to serve.
Notes
- For a tasty variation, add thinly sliced radishes or smoked salmon.
- Keep the sandwiches covered to prevent them from drying out.
